Hydrophobic coating
Hydrophobic coatings can help in removing spots and dirt from surfaces like metal, glass, and plastic. They can also protect these surfaces from damage caused by moisture and enhance the durability of the surface. They are often employed on outdoor surfaces, and they can cut down on cleaning costs and time. They can also stop corrosion and rust, and could even provide UV-protection.
Hydrophobic paints are smooth surfaces that repel water molecules. These coatings are usually made from fluoropolymers, including pol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E), better known as Teflon. These substances are highly lubricious and provide a slick feel. They can be used with metals, textiles, and glass. Manufacturers measure the hydrophobicity of a substance by placing the droplet of water onto the surface and measuring the angle of contact. Coatings with a contact angle of 150 degrees or more are considered super-hydrophobic.

Safe windows
While the majority of the security industry is focused on doors and locks however, burglars are also able to gain access through windows. Two of three burglaries in America involve a window.
There are many ways you can make your windows more secure. These include installing window bars that can keep burglars out of your home through windows and are available in a variety of styles. They offer privacy without affecting your view.
Another option is to install glass that has been tempered. It is more durable and secure window repair than regular annealed glasses. When tempered glass breaks, it shatters into smaller, relatively harmless fragments instead of sharp, dangerous fragments. This type of glass can also reduce the risk of injury if broken windows are present, especially in the event of a natural catastrophe or break-in.

Complete window replacement
A complete window replacement could help you improve your home's energy efficiency as well as curb appeal. You can upgrade your windows to higher quality ones with insulated glass and modern window films. These techniques reduce energy leaks and transfers which reduce your cooling and heating bills. In addition they are easier to clean and maintain. You can select from a variety of color options and features that can enhance the appearance of your windows.
Full frame replacement is more costly than insert replacement, but it's usually worth the investment. The procedure involves removing the interior and exterior trim as well as installing a replacement skylight Window Replacement. This permits thorough inspections and repairs, which can mitigate moisture intrusion that could have developed over time in the original window.
